Market Data

The Numbers Shaping Healthcare Software in 2026

$18.4bn

UK digital health market size in 2026, projected to reach $43.98 billion by 2031 at a CAGR of 19.10%.

Source: Mordor Intelligence February 2026

59.2%

Share of UK digital health market revenue accounted for by software in 2025.

Source: Mordor Intelligence 2026

$12.98bn

UK healthcare IT market size in 2025, projected to reach $25.8 billion by 2034 at a CAGR of 7.70%.

Source: IMARC Group 2026

21.3%

Projected CAGR of diagnostics and decision support applications within UK digital health through 2031 — the fastest-growing application segment.

Source: Mordor Intelligence 2026

What Investors Are Targeting

Assets Attracting Capital in Healthcare Software

AI-Enabled Clinical Tools

AI clinical decision support, ambient documentation, diagnostic AI and population health analytics are commanding premium valuations. The Huma AI platform — backed by AstraZeneca and Bayer — is among the highest-profile European healthcare AI investments, having raised $300 million in total and announced an M&A acceleration partnership with Eckuity Capital.

NHS Digital Transformation

Investments that facilitate the movement of care from hospital to home — remote patient monitoring, community diagnostics, digital therapeutics — have a structural tailwind aligned with the NHS 10-Year Plan.

Healthcare SaaS Platforms

Recurring-revenue SaaS businesses serving hospitals, GP practices, pharmacy networks and specialist care providers — particularly those with NHS contract frameworks, high switching costs and expanding product suites — are consistently attractive to both growth equity and buyout investors.

Key Risks

Risks for Healthcare Software Investors in 2026

  • NHS procurement cycles are long and complex — commercial timelines often slower than non-healthcare SaaS comparables
  • Cybersecurity risk is escalating: criminals are using AI to launch more sophisticated attacks on interconnected health systems
  • MHRA Software as a Medical Device (SaMD) regulatory classification requirements creating compliance costs for AI clinical tools
  • NHS budget constraints and integrated care system restructuring creating revenue uncertainty
